Ben Wallace's Unstoppable Rim Protection
Ben Wallace, from humble beginnings cutting hair to fund basketball camps, pursued his NBA dream. Undrafted, he honed his skills in college and overseas before landing with the Washington Bullets. His breakthrough came with the Orlando Magic, where he showcased his defensive prowess. Joining the Detroit Pistons, Wallace became a four-time Defensive Player of the Year, leading the league in ratings and setting records for rebounds and blocks. Despite the Malice at the Palace incident and injuries, he remained a mentor figure, retiring after 1,088 games with two NBA titles. Wallaces Goin to Work grit earned him four All-Star appearances, five All-Defensive First Team selections, and a Hall of Fame induction, inspiring future basketball stars. Pistons Dominate, Extend Lead in East
Detroit Pistons Dominate Minnesota Timberwolves, Extend Eastern Conference Lead; Isaiah Stewart Returns from Injury The Detroit Pistons showcased their defensive prowess, defeating the Minnesota Timberwolves 109-87. This victory pushed their record to 54-20, the second-worst shooting percentage any opponent has had against them this season. Tobias Harris led the scoring with 18 points, while Daniss Jenkins and Ron Holland contributed 13 points each. Despite 20 turnovers, the Pistons limited Minnesota to only 7 points off those mistakes. This win extended their Eastern Conference lead over the idle Boston Celtics to 4.5 games and maintained their 8-game lead in the Central Division. Injury updates brought hope as Isaiah Stewart returned to on-court work, but Cade Cunningham missed his 6th straight game. Duncan Robinson also returned. Pistons vs Timberwolves: Draft Swap on the Line
The Detroit Pistons, currently leading the Eastern Conference with a record of 52-20, hold a special swap right on the Minnesota Timberwolves 2026 first-round draft pick. This right is contingent on the Timberwolves landing between picks 20 and 30, and their spot being better than the Pistons current position (28th). The Pistons, aiming for around 60 wins and their first Central Division title since 2008, face the Timberwolves twice this month, with the draft implications potentially shifting after their April 2nd matchup. Pistons' Defensive Glass Woes Threaten Playoff Hopes
Detroit Pistons defensive rebounding struggles cost them a crucial game against the Atlanta Hawks, highlighting a concerning trend since the All-Star Break. Despite solid clutch defense, their defensive rebounding percentage has dropped from sixteenth to twenty-third in the league, allowing opponents to grab thirty-two percent of missed shots. Center Jalen Duren, while a key player on the glass, faces inconsistency, and team support is lacking, with veteran forward Tobias Harris and the bench struggling to box out. To secure their playoff hopes, the Pistons must improve their defensive rebounding as a unit, as possession losses could prove costly in tight games. Cade Cunningham's Awards Eligibility in Jeopardy
Cade Cunninghams collapsed lung jeopardizes his awards eligibility, as he needs four more games to reach the sixty-five game threshold for honors like All-NBA. Commissioner Adam Silver defends the rule, while the players association and veterans like Draymond Green argue for reforms or exceptions for major injuries.
